Biorepositories Core Resource
The Biorepositories Core Resource (BCR) supports the advancement of the UC Davis research community’s success in biospecimen-related research by providing education, outreach and training to its faculty, staff and students as well as creating efficient biospecimen management systems for the University and its collaborators.

If you receive care at UC Davis, please understand that you may be approached for permission to use your specimens and medical information about your condition for research. You are always free to decline. If you are a tissue or blood donor, know that the UC Davis researchers are very grateful for your contributions.
